For today, I choose the locally well-known "Festival of Lights" in Bull Run Regional Park in Centreville, Virginia. If you have never been, I highly suggest loading up the car with seasonal music, family and friends one evening during the week to check it out. Starting just a little over a decade ago, the light display now stretches over 3 miles of park grounds and attracts about 30,000 cars every season!
The Festival of Lights is open 7 days a week from now until January 10th during the hours of 5:30pm-9:30pm on weekdays and 5:30pm-10pm on weekends and holidays (Christmas Eve and New Years Eve). The drive through light show only costs $15 per car on weekdays and $20 per car on weekends.

If you so well choose, the fun does not stop there! At the end of the light show, get out and enjoy carnival rides, food and gift vendors, and even take a picture with Santa Claus! The Holiday Village Carnival tickets cost $15/person for an all-you-can-ride wristband or tickets sheets are sold separately increments of $27 for a sheet of 30 tickets and $40 for a sheet of 50 tickets (rides are 2, 3, & 4 tickets).
